What is conversational AI?
Conversational AI is a type of artificial intelligence that enables consumers to interact with computer applications the way they would with other humans.
Conversational AI has primarily taken the form of advanced chatbots, or AI chatbots that contrast with conventional chatbots. The technology can also enhance traditional voice assistants and virtual agents. The technologies behind conversational AI are nascent, yet rapidly improving and expanding.
A conversational AI chatbot can answer frequently asked questions, troubleshoot issues and even make small talk -- contrary to the more limited capabilities that exist when a person converses with a conventional chatbot. Additionally, while a static chatbot is typically featured on a company website and limited to textual interactions, conversational AI interactions are meant to be accessed and conducted via various mediums, including audio, video and text.
Processes and components in conversational AI models
Conversational AI typically entails a combination of natural language processing (NLP) and machine learning (ML) processes with conventional, static forms of interactive technology, such as chatbots. This combination is used to respond to users through humanlike interactions. Static chatbots are rules-based and only provide a set of predefined answers to the user. A conversational AI model, on the other hand, uses NLP to analyze and interpret human speech for meaning and ML to learn new information for future interactions.
NLP processes large amounts of unstructured human language data and creates a structured data format so machines can understand the information to make decisions and produce responses. To further understand NLP, consider its two subtopics that play a crucial role in conversational AI: natural language understanding (NLU) and natural language generation (NLG).
Real-world benefits and challenges of conversational AI
Conversational AI is expanding and offering benefits to many industries, including but not limited to the following:
There are some clear challenges with conversational AI development. The first is that conversational AI models have thus far been trained primarily in English and have yet to fully accommodate global users by interacting with them in their native languages. Secondly, companies that conduct customer interactions via AI chatbots must have security measures in place to process and store the data that is transmitted. Finally, conversational AI can be thrown off by slang, jargon and regional dialects, for instance, and developers must train the technology to properly address such challenges in the future.This was last updated in May 2022
Continue Reading About conversational AI
- artificial general intelligence (AGI)
- Artificial general intelligence (AGI) is the representation of generalized human cognitive abilities in software so that, faced ... See complete definition
- computational linguistics (CL)
- Computational linguistics (CL) is the application of computer science to the analysis and comprehension of written and spoken ... See complete definition
- knowledge engineering
- Knowledge engineering is a field of artificial intelligence (AI) that tries to emulate the judgment and behavior of a human ... See complete definition